  • @Will_Hall
    @Will_Hall Год назад +318

    La Villa Strangiato was Rush's stated attempt to compose the most complicated thing they could and still play it live. This during a time when their music was at it's most complicated too. They probably could have come up with even harder stuff; but were committed to being able to play anything they recorded live.

    @benjamineer3045 Год назад +157

    In my mind Bleed definitely belongs on the list not just because of its impact, but also it bloody (pun intended) difficult to play. While in 4/4 the rhythm of the guitar bounces and the accents don't align making it very difficult to find the 1. Unlike other Meshuggah songs Bleed has a high tempo, which makes keeping time even harder. Also considering the song is 7 minutes long, the riff not aligning with the 4/4 makes very difficult to remember where you are in the song, that means you have to focus the whole time on two things 1) not falling into 4/4 and 2) where exactly you are in the song. Again considering the song is 7 minutes is very fast, does not have much breaks for the guitar it is physically straining for you picking hand while also keeping you on the edge mentally the whole time. I might be relatively easy to the initial riff one time, playing the whole song correctly is truly tough and next to impossible if you don't have a superb Drummer
